News summary

The recent stock market downturn has particularly impacted AI stocks, with significant declines tied to the Trump administration's tariff announcements and high valuations across the sector. Analysts noted that while the S&P 500 has experienced substantial volatility, companies like AppLovin and Datadog remain seen as oversold, with potential for recovery based on strong future demand for AI solutions. Experts highlight the uncertainty in the market, exacerbated by news related to DeepSeek, which indicated lower costs for training large language models and contributed to the sell-off. Despite the current market fears, some investors are optimistic, viewing this as a long-term opportunity, particularly for major players like Amazon and Alphabet, who are well-positioned in cloud computing. Furthermore, there is a belief that AI will continue to drive significant innovation and growth across various industries, making it a pivotal investment domain. Overall, while immediate concerns linger, the long-term prospects for AI investments remain robust, suggesting potential for recovery and growth.
